Chapter 1

My cousin, Isabelle Cox, dies of cancer. However, my adoptive parents, who have always loved her the most, don't shed a single tear. Instead, they go on an overseas trip with my adoptive brother, Cedric Cox.

After they return, they give me an exquisite doll and ask me to put it right next to my bed every night.

My adoptive mother, Vivian Mason, looks at my swollen eyes and smiles tenderly. "Why, you're such a grateful and sentimental kid. This is such a pretty doll. Let it stay by your side and accompany you like it's your sister, alright?"

I agree.

Later, my body becomes increasingly weak, and I sleep all day.

One day, when I wake up, I am horrified to find that I am trapped inside the doll and can't move at all.

My deceased cousin, Isabelle, became "me"!

Beaming widely, she cuts my hair and also my limbs one by one. Then, she throws my mutilated body into the fire.

As the flames engulf me, I see my adoptive family standing behind her. On their faces, they show happy and relieved expressions.

When I open my eyes again, I am back to the day when they give me the doll.

The room, with its curtains that had remained unopened for half a month, was cold. In fact, it was so cold that it jolted me awake.

After waking up, I was dazed for a long while. My scalp and limbs still seemed to throb with pain.

Then, I jerked out of bed and rushed into the bathroom. When I saw my reflection in the mirror and saw that I was unharmed, I burst into tears.

I was reborn!

Before long, the sound of a car came from the front yard. I pulled back a corner of the curtain and looked down at the people below. Instantly, a surge of hatred rose from deep within.

After they made their way into the house, my adoptive parents' expressions became tinged with sadness. They looked completely different from when they were outside. The excitement I had just seen on their faces from upstairs had vanished.

My adoptive mother, Vivian Mason, wrapped an arm around my shoulders affectionately. "Beth, are you still upset? I know Belle's death hit you hard, but life has to go on."

When she saw me staring at the family photo, she smiled and said, "What a sentimental and grateful child."

Cedric Cox, my adoptive brother, carefully held out a large gift box in his hands. "Don't look so gloomy. Mom and Dad bought you a present."

I said hoarsely, "Thank you."

In the center of the gift box lay a doll. It had curly hair with two sapphire hairpins and delicate features. It was wearing beautiful clothes. They had even bought a whole separate bag of accessories and outfits for it.

However, if you stared at its bright, glassy eyes for too long, they began to feel eerie…

Vivian stroked the doll's hair gently with a tender expression.

"Isn't this doll pretty? From now on, keep it by your side. Think of it as your late sister. Let's call her Baby from now on," she said, trying to stuff the doll into my arms.

My eyes widened in fear, and I instinctively dodged. My palms began to sweat.

A hurt expression appeared on my adoptive parents' faces. "Beth, are you blaming us for not taking you along? Back then, you promised Belle you would stay home and copy scriptures for her for a month after her funeral. Since you were so sincere, we didn't want to disturb you."

I quickly waved my hands to deny it. "I'm not blaming you. Mom, I…"

This was the first time they had ever given me something.

Cedric's smile faltered. "Then, what is it? Don't you like this gift? Mom and Dad were worried you'd grieve for too long, so they had this custom-made overseas. Belle once said girls like these things."

I lowered my head and wiped my eyes before looking at them gratefully. "No, I really like it. It's just as pretty as Isabelle. It just… reminded me of her."

The moment I took the doll, I met those black, shadowy eyes again. It felt as if they were staring straight at me.
